Judi Love, Maya Jama, Mo Gilligan and more to take part in series two of Big Zuu's Big Eats

The hit show returns to Dave in 2021 following two Christmas specials.


Following his series one debut, grime artist and self-taught chef, Big Zuu, will be serving up a fresh menu for a brand new star-studded line-up of guests for series two of Big Zuu’s Big Eats.


Zuu will fire up his food truck again, this time churning out finger-licking food for Harry Redknapp, Jacob Anderson, James Acaster, Judi Love, Maya Jama, Mo Gilligan, Mel Giedroyc, Natasia Demetriou, Rob Delaney and Rose Matafeo over the course of the new series.


In case the first series passed you by, it follows the grime artist and TV chef as he takes his passion for cooking on the road, meeting with stars and exchanging mouth-watering, made-to-order dishes for compelling chat.


Once again, each episode will see Zuu's school friends Tubsey and Hyder join him and the stars for big flavours and big laughs.


Speaking about the new series, Big Zuu said "I'm so gassed to be releasing a second series of Big Eats in 2021. To be cooking for some of the biggest names in music, sport and television, alongside my boys Tubsey and Hyder again is an amazing feeling. 2020 has been such a difficult year for everyone so hopefully the second series will bring some guaranteed happiness to 2021."


Series two follows not one but two Christmas Specials from his famous food truck, the first festive special aired last week and saw Zuu cook for grime artists AJ Tracey, Loyle Carner and JME and broadcaster Julie Adenuga.


The second festive special airs this Friday at 10pm on Dave and sees Zuu and the boys reunite with some of their favourite guests from series one; Phil Wang, Rosie Jones, Desiree Burch and Ed Gamble.


Big Zuu's Big Eats returns in 2021 on Dave
